Monterey Bay Seafood: A Delicious Delight from the Ocean

Monterey Bay is a region in California that is known for its fresh seafood. The area is home to a diverse range of marine life, including salmon, crab, squid, and sardines, making it a popular spot for fishing enthusiasts. If you're a seafood lover, you'll be pleased to know that the restaurants in Monterey Bay are renowned for their delicious seafood dishes.

Monterey Bay seafood delights are not only delicious but also sustainable. The Monterey Bay Aquarium Seafood Watch program helps consumers and businesses make choices for a healthy ocean. The program provides recommendations on which seafood to eat and which to avoid, based on the environmental impact of fishing or farming practices. By choosing seafood that is sustainably sourced, you can help protect the ocean's health and ensure that future generations can continue to enjoy the delicious seafood that Monterey Bay has to offer.

Monterey Bay Seafood Delights

If you're a seafood lover, then Monterey Bay is the place to be. The region is famous for its fresh and delicious seafood, which is caught daily by local fishermen. Here are some of the Monterey Bay seafood delights that you should try:

Local Specialities

Monterey Bay is home to a variety of seafood specialities that you won't find anywhere else. One of the most popular is the Dungeness crab, which is caught in the bay and served in many local restaurants. The crab has a sweet and delicate flavour that is sure to delight your taste buds.

Another local speciality is the Monterey Bay squid, which is caught in the bay and served in a variety of dishes. The squid has a firm texture and a slightly sweet flavour that pairs well with spicy sauces and marinades.

Sustainable Fishing Practices

Monterey Bay is committed to sustainable fishing practices, which means that the seafood you eat is caught in a way that protects the environment and preserves fish populations. The Monterey Bay Aquarium's Seafood Watch program helps consumers make informed choices about the seafood they eat and supports local fishermen who use sustainable fishing methods.

When you eat seafood in Monterey Bay, you can be sure that you're supporting a local industry that is dedicated to preserving the environment and providing delicious and sustainable seafood for generations to come.

Seafood Restaurants

Monterey Bay has a wide variety of seafood restaurants, ranging from casual to fine dining. One of the most popular seafood restaurants is Scales Seafood & Steaks, which offers a stunning view of the Monterey Bay. Their menu includes a variety of fresh seafood, including oysters, crab, and lobster.

If you're looking for a more casual dining experience, check out Fish Hopper. Their menu features classic seafood dishes like fish and chips, clam chowder, and shrimp scampi. They also offer a great selection of cocktails and wines.

For a truly unique dining experience, head to Abalonetti Bar & Grill. Their specialty is calamari, and they offer a variety of dishes featuring this delicious seafood. Be sure to try their famous calamari steak.

Frequently Asked Questions

Why should we prioritise sustainable seafood in our diets?

Sustainable seafood is important because it ensures that we are not overfishing and depleting our oceans of marine life. By choosing sustainable seafood, you are supporting responsible fishing practices that help to preserve the health of our oceans and the livelihoods of the people who depend on them. Additionally, sustainable seafood is often healthier for you, as it is typically lower in toxins and higher in nutrients.

What resources are available to help identify sustainable seafood options?

There are a number of resources available to help you identify sustainable seafood options. One such resource is the Monterey Bay Aquarium's Seafood Watch program, which provides science-based recommendations through its website, app, and pocket guides. Other resources include the Marine Stewardship Council and the Aquaculture Stewardship Council, both of which certify sustainable fishing and aquaculture practices.
